Day 7 – Sat 2/24/18

Day 7 went from Tesnatee Gap to Hogpen Gap – .9 mile.

Yep, you read that correctly. Not even a whole mile. This morning, I woke up and started noticing some swelling in my ankle. I believe I irritated a tendon or ligament because I was compensating for the pulled calf muscle because I was compensating for the bruised blisters on the inside of my arch. I feel like I knew I should have taken another zero at Neel Gap, but I just wanted to keep going so badly. And now, I’m suffering the consequences at the Holiday Inn Express in Hiawassee, GA while the rest of my tramily is out hiking.

I called Sally and Joyce from Hogpen Gap where Sally picked me up and brought me into Hiawassee. I got a room, then immediately filled up the tub and soaked. I took the rest of the day off until dinner where I made a .6 mile round trip to McDonald’s for dinner… which made my ankle angry again. I’m taking ibuprofen every 4 hours to try to get the swelling down.

However, during my hike, I did get some great views from Wildcat Mountain.

Okay, another Nero in the books!
